White line appearing in an all mesh level?

The question says it all, how can I stop this line from appearing in an all mesh level. The line doesn't show up in screen shots, so its hard to show you what I'm looking at, but if you look at any simple all mesh scene, you should get the same results. Any help would be appreciated.
